Heaven gained another angel Sara Elizabeth Worthington Gillion on Wednesday, May 12, 2021 surrounded by her family.

Born in Greenwood County and a daughter of the late, Richard Jefferson Worthington and Corrie Lee Shannon Worthington. She was the wife of Reverend William Thomas "Billy" Gillion, Sr. and had just celebrated their anniversary of sixty-four wonderful years together in December 2020. She is currently a returning member of Hopewell Congregational Holiness Church, after serving thirty-one years, out of fifty-seven years of being a ministers wife, at the Chapel of Praise Congregational Holiness Church. Their church members, whom she loved dearly, she considered family. In her earlier years she served as a teacher for the Royal Rangers and Royalettes Ministry. She held a Christian Minister License with the Congregational Holiness Church and was a member of the Eastern Star.

Her fondest working days were working as a child care provider. If she ever had the opportunity to care for you, you became her forever baby.

Sara was a loving wife and mother and so many others have expressed to our family they have loved her, their whole life. Knowing her home was always open and welcoming, many days you would find her surrounded by family and friends enjoying listening to her truths from her childhood. Her contagious smile and laugh would fill a room, her hugs -they were perfect and we all know she loves us bunches. Her true love for her savior shined as she lived by example and she shared this love with everyone she met. This truth brings comfort to our hearts knowing that she is with Jesus.

Surviving are her husband, Reverend William Thomas "Billy" Gillion, Sr., children, Sarah Elaine Johnson (Joey), Sherry Gillion Gunter (Stan), Sheila Gillion Bratten (Mike), William Thomas Gillion, Jr. (Diane) and Omega Gillion Sweat (Virgil), fifteen grandchildren and eighteen great-grandchildren.

Mrs. Gillion was preceded in death by a granddaughter, Jennifer Bratten, a great-granddaughter, Riley Cameryn Compton, a brother, Ernest Worthington and four sisters, Rhunette Smith, Eunice Dorn, Dollie Weeks and Inez Worthington.

Funeral services will be held 1 p.m., Saturday, May 15, 2021 at Hopewell Congregational Holiness Church with Rev. Buddy Cockrell and Rev. Jeremy Beauford officiating. Interment will follow in the church cemetery. The family will receive friends one hour prior to the service at the church.

Memorials may be made to Hopewell Congregational Holiness Church, WM Ministry, 785 Old Chappells Ferry Road, Saluda, SC 29138 or to A Place for us Ministries, P.O. Box 797, Greenwood, SC 29648.
